Kats drop close match to McNeese

LAKE CHARLES, La. — The Sam Houston soccer team had some good looks at the goal but could not find the back of the net in a 1-0 loss to McNeese in the season opener on Friday.
 
The Cowgirls finally ended a scoreless tie in the 85th minute. Bearkat goalkeeper Tatum Krueger made a great save on a shot from the right side, but the ball bounced right to Rachel Young who found the back of the net in the middle of the goal.
 
Krueger finished with four saves in the match.

"We played extremely well in this match away from home. We posed the ball majority of the game," head coach Sonia Curvelo said. "Defensively we are more organized. Tactically our team well on both sides of the ball. It was unlucky for us to not come home with three points. I felt the team's performance today deserved to come home with the three points. We will continue to improve our attacking mentality and spend more time working on striking the ball outside the box and get on the scoreboard."
 
Both teams had some scoring opportunities in the first half, but neither could break through to get on the board.
 
Sam Houston finished with four shots on goal and 13 shots overall. Katie Leal, Landri Townsend, Kailey Pena and Jasmine Marquez accounted for the shots on goal.
